Sure, 3 seconds may be enough for a marshal to raise a flag. But that marshal would need to be placed between the down rider and Troy. So to follow your argument, they should have marshals stationed every 2-3 seconds down the track. That works out to maybe 100 marshal stations for this track. Realistically, when riders are only 2-3 seconds apart, as they are during training, it is not practical to expect a marshal to be able to stop riders at absolutely any position on track within 2 seconds.
The road crossing, however, is a different matter. They absolutely have someone there letting people on the road know when they can cross, and that person made a mistake. Luckily it didn't result in a rider getting injured, and hopefully they learned a valuable lesson.

sorry to keep bringing up how close things were in quali, but...waite and introzzi .001 apart - at 30mph, that's .5" / 1.27cm dak and troy were...
sorry to keep bringing up how close things were in quali, but...
waite and introzzi .001 apart - at 30mph, that's .5" / 1.27cm
dak and troy were .003 apart - at 30mph, that's 1.5" / 3.81cm
finn and craik were .008 apart. That'd have put Craik off a podium by 4.2" / 10cm
the best part is when their splits aren't all that similar and still end up on these times.

Vali Höll's 10th place finish today was only the 3rd time she's finished 10th or lower as an Elite World Cup rider and the 7th time she's finished below 5th.
Last year she finished 14th at MSA due to a flat after leading through the first 3 splits. In 2023 at Les Gets she crashed in the first turn and finished 10th.
